Job Description:
We are looking for a Network Engineer to support the implementation monitoring and troubleshooting of RF mesh networks connecting system wide smart meters to the ITRON application platform. This role involves hands-on network operations incident resolution and support across utility and enterprise network environments. The ideal candidate will have a strong foundation in networking concepts and an interest in wireless and utility-based communication systems.
Key Responsibilities:
  • Support and troubleshoot RF mesh network connectivity between smart meters and ITRON systems.
  • Assist with the deployment and maintenance of wired wireless and cellular networks.
  • Perform configuration and basic troubleshooting of routers and switches.
  • Monitor network performance and identify issues using tools such as SolarWinds Wireshark and Nessus.
  • Participate in the installation maintenance and optimization of network hardware and communication links.
  • Execute firmware updates and configuration changes under established procedures.
  • Support network documentation change management and operational best practices.
  • Use basic automation scripts (Python PowerShell or Bash) to assist with monitoring and reporting tasks.
Required Skills & Experience:
  • 3 years of hands on experience in network operations or engineering support.
  • Understanding of network fundamentals including TCP/IP DHCP DNS and routing concepts.
  • Basic knowledge of RF mesh networking and wireless communication principles.
  • Experience working with routers switches and network monitoring tools.
  • Familiarity with packet capture and troubleshooting tools.
  • Ability to work in mission critical environments such as utilities substations or data centers.
  • Excellent communication analytical and problem-solving skills.
  • Good to have an understanding of Electric Utility concepts.
  • Good to have Aruba wireless environment experience.
  • Good to have NERC CIP environment experience.
